Course Topics Covered:
Technical Concepts:
- Big O Notation
Data Structures:
- Lists
- Linked Lists
- Doubly Linked Lists
- Stacks & Queues
- Binary Trees
- Hash Tables
- Graphs
Algorithms:
- Sorting
- Bubble Sort
- Selection Sort
- Insertion Sort
- Merge Sort
- Quick Sort
- Searching
- Breadth First Search
- Depth First Search
